RFID Brings End-to-End Visibility to Hazardous Materials in Manufacturing
RFID-based tracking helps manufacturers maintain real-time visibility of hazardous materials, supporting safer handling, accurate documentation and lifecycle traceability. Source: HID

HID outlines how RFID can improve hazardous materials management in manufacturing by replacing fragmented manual records and line-of-sight barcode scans with automated identification, more timely movement data and lifecycle documentation from receipt through disposal.

Manual Processes Create Critical Visibility Gaps

Chemicals, gases, flammable liquids and biohazards are essential to many manufacturing processes, but their movement, storage and use require consistent identification and documentation. Gas cylinders present an additional challenge because they are frequently moved, exchanged or connected to distribution systems.

Many facilities still rely on handwritten records, spreadsheets or barcode scans at individual checkpoints. These methods depend on employees recording every movement correctly and at the required time. Missed scans, delayed entries or incorrectly returned containers can quickly create gaps between physical inventory and system data.

The consequences extend beyond inaccurate stock levels. Incomplete identification and tracking data can increase the risk of improper handling, slow down emergency response and make it more difficult to demonstrate compliance during audits or inspections.

Automated Identification Without Line of Sight

RFID does not require direct line-of-sight scanning. Tagged containers or assets can be identified automatically as they move through a facility, reducing the dependence on employees manually recording every interaction.

This changes hazardous materials tracking from a sequence of isolated updates into a more continuous data process. Manufacturing teams can gain a more current view of where materials are located, how they are moving and whether handling processes follow the expected workflow.

RFID-based alerts can also highlight unexpected movements or deviations from defined processes. This allows responsible teams to investigate issues earlier, before an incorrectly stored container, missing cylinder or documentation gap develops into a larger safety or operational problem.

Tracking from Receipt Through Disposal

The value of RFID is not limited to storage and production. Hazardous materials must remain traceable as they are consumed, returned, classified as waste or transferred off-site for disposal.

Extending identification into waste handling supports more complete lifecycle documentation. Movement and shipment records can remain connected to the material or container, reducing manual recordkeeping and helping organizations maintain auditable information from receipt through final disposal.

For end users, this can improve confidence in inventory and compliance data. For system integrators and solution providers, the project relevance lies in designing RFID workflows that cover storage, production, return processes and waste handling rather than automating only individual scan points.

RFID Supports Safer and More Controlled Processes

Clear identification and more timely movement data help ensure that the correct materials are used in the correct processes. During an incident, reliable information about the location and identity of hazardous materials can also support faster containment, evacuation or mitigation measures.

RFID therefore serves not only as an inventory technology, but as a data foundation for safety, operational control and lifecycle accountability. The effectiveness of the solution depends on consistent identification across every stage at which hazardous materials are received, moved, used and disposed of.
